MIC3018: Recombinant DNA Technology (Elective: 3 credits)
Learning Outcomes
1. Perform experiments and procedures of recombinant DNA technology.
2. Apply molecular concepts of recombinant DNA technology.
Course Synopsis
This course allows students to gain skills in recombinant DNA techniques for various
applications in biomedical science. It includes the techniques of isolating target genes,
preparation of competent cells, gene cloning, transformation, SDS-PAGE, protein
expression, western blotting, protein quantitation and chip-based analysis. Students
will also learn the strategy and consideration for standard gene cloning and cloning
expression experiments.
